Chizu
Chizu is a kunoichi—a female ninja—who appears in Stan Sakai's feudal-Japan anthropomorphic world of Usagi Yojimbo. She is a skilled and deadly operative whose path crosses that of the ronin rabbit Miyamoto Usagi.
Stan Sakai introduced Chizu to the sun-drenched, feudal-Japan-inspired world of Usagi Yojimbo in 1990, and she's been a compelling presence in that universe ever since. Across more than three decades of Dark Horse publishing, she shares the page with some of Sakai's most beloved creations — the wandering ronin Miyamoto Usagi, the mercenary Gen, the noble Tomoe Ame, and others — which speaks to just how deeply woven into this rich tapestry she is.
